Pygmy Hanging-Parrot

The Pygmy Hanging Parrot is one of the smallest parrot species, native to Sumatra and Borneo. It is predominantly green with a red rump, known for its ability to blend seamlessly into foliage.
Where to spot
Lowland rainforests of Sumatra and Borneo.
How to spot
Requires keen observation and patience. Look for tiny green birds in the mid to upper canopy. Listen for faint, high-pitched calls.
When to spot
Year-round, active during daylight hours.
